which one is best for PTR record: domain or hostname PTR record = anything -> mail to spam folder. If you are connecting to my mail servers it also means several delays in delivering email. For non mail servers PTR records aren't important. Many ISPs use names which are indicative of infrastructure for dynamic addresses. Often they don't have corresponding A records, and helps identify addresses which should not be sending email directly. |
